Context: Ardenfell line margins slipped three points over two quarters. Drivers: input steel costs, aggressive discounting at the Westmoor branch, and a stale price book. Proposal: uplift list prices four percent, tighten discount authority to regional level, sunset the two lowest-margin SKUs. Risk: volume loss at Halverton accounts, estimated under two percent. Decision requested at Thursday's review. Modelling assumptions are in the appendix pack. The commercial reasoning leadership wants kept close is noted directly below.

board note of tajop-yajof: The finance team signed off on a budget of $77.6 million for Project Pramir.

Reviewers: changes to the debounce window or the duplicate-scan filter need owner approval before merge — these directly affect attendance figures reported to venue ops. The ingest adapter for the older Rotagate hardware is frozen; patches there are rejected unless safety-related. CI must pass the replay suite against the archived derby-night capture. All review requests, escalations, and merge approvals for this repository route through:

signatory, yahog-badug: Quenix Ulaael

Subject: Duskrunner cut-over — done

Hi Priya,

Quick wrap-up: the nightly backfill scheduler moved to Duskrunner last night without drama. All 14 jobs ran on the new queue, finished about 20 minutes earlier than the old system, and the legacy runner is now disabled. One retry on the ledger job, but it self-healed. For the release notes, here's the config we shipped with.

service settings:
[pelius]
port = 7000
region = north-2
host = pelius.tolvaqhq.internal
team = casax
timeout_ms = 2000
retries = 1